Abstract
An approach is provided for distributing multi-media information from a satellite broadcast system. A hub receives a signal from the satellite broadcast system, wherein the signal represents video information and audio information associated with multiple broadcast channels. The hub centrally demodulates and decodes the received signal for distribution to one of a number of access point devices. According to one embodiment of the present invention, the decoded signal represents uncompressed video and audio information corresponding to one of the broadcast channels. The access point devices convert the received decoded signal for output respective displays (e.g., television sets). The hub can also be equipped with an interface to provide access to a public data network, such as the global Internet. Further, the hub can be supplied with a digital video recording capability.
